From: Direct α-synuclein promoter transactivation by the tumor suppressor p53

Fig. 3

Mouse and human endogenous p53 control α-syn transcription. Control mouse fibroblasts (MEF, p19arf-/-, black bars) or MEF devoid of p53 (p19arf-/- p53-/-, white bars) were assessed for α-syn protein (a and b), promoter transactivation (c) and mRNA levels (d) in basal conditions as described in the Methods section. α-syn protein (e, f), promoter transactivation (g) and mRNA levels (h) were analyzed in HCT116 control (HCT+/+, black bars) or p53-deficient (HCT-/-, white bars) cells as described in the Methods section. Bars in A-D represent the means ± SEM of 3-4 independent experiments performed in duplicates or triplicates and are expressed as percentage of control p19arf-/- (a-d) or HCT+/+ (e-h) cells. Actin expression is provided as a gel loading control in (a, e). Statistical analyses were performed with GraphPad Prism software by using homoscedastic, unpaired Student’s t-test. Significant differences are: **p < 0.01, and ***p < 0.001
